Annealed Bent Glass

Annealed Bent Glass is manufactured by gradually heating flat glass to its softening temperature, approximately 550 degrees Celsius. As the glass reaches this temperature, it begins to sag under the influence of gravity on the specially designed mold.

• Slow bending process, approximately 5 – 8 hours
• High optical quality
• Wide range of coatings are suitable
• Ceramic frits can be utilized
• Colored and printed PVB options
• High security and safety interlayers are available
• Breaks in large parts exhibit post-breakage structural behavior when laminated
